A Friendly Guide to Companion Planting

Companion planting is a delightful method of cultivating a flourishing garden by pairing plants that support each other’s growth. This approach is particularly beneficial for gardeners with limited space, such as those in suburban areas. By learning which plants thrive together, you can enhance your garden’s productivity and enjoy a plentiful harvest. Let’s explore some straightforward steps to help you get started!

1️⃣ Select Compatible Plants
Begin by researching which plants complement each other. For instance, tomatoes and basil make excellent companions, as basil not only deters pests but also boosts the flavor of tomatoes.

2️⃣ Design Your Garden Layout
Create a simple garden plan by sketching out your layout. Group plants that grow well together to optimize your available space. Keep in mind the height and growth patterns of the plants, positioning taller varieties where they won’t overshadow shorter ones.

3️⃣ Make Use of Vertical Space
Utilize trellises or stakes for climbing plants like beans and cucumbers. This method conserves ground space and allows you to plant shallow-rooted companions, such as lettuce or radishes, underneath them.

4️⃣ Implement Interplanting
Combine fast-growing crops, like radishes, with slower-growing ones, such as carrots. This strategy maximizes your harvest times and keeps your garden productive throughout the growing season.

5️⃣ Create Microclimates
Position taller plants to provide shade for heat-sensitive crops like lettuce. Group plants that have similar watering needs together to streamline your irrigation efforts.

6️⃣ Incorporate Edible Flowers
Add flowers such as marigolds or nasturtiums to your garden. These not only attract pollinators and deter pests but are also edible, bringing vibrant color and flavor to your meals.

7️⃣ Observe and Adapt
Regularly monitor how your plants interact. If certain combinations do not flourish, feel free to experiment with different pairings in the following season. Gardening is a journey of discovery and adaptation!
